Background and Early Life

Karl Fairburne was raised in Berlin, Germany, before the war broke out. His father was a U.S. ambassador to Germany, which suggests that Karl’s parents were American. This would make him a German-born American, as his father was American and his mother was likely German.

Career and Services

Karl Fairburne serves as an operative for the Office of Strategic Services (OSS), which was the primary intelligence agency of the United States during World War II. He is a sniper and an expert in stealth and marksmanship. His skills and experience as a sniper make him a valuable asset to the OSS.
